Vote for Naidu is inviting leeches  in to homes: CM

Narsapuram (W. Godavari dist), May 3: Chief Minister and YSRCP president YS Jagan Mohan Reddy sought second term to the Party cautioning people that a vote for the ruling party will ensure continuation of the welfare schemes for the next five years while a vote for TDP is nothing but inviting the blood sucker leeches in to their houses.
Addressing a huge election meeting here on Friday, the Chief Minister reminded, the 2014 election manifesto of TDP and its subsequent dumping into the dustbin by Chandrababu Naidu as he has no credibility and the gang has come to town again to perform the same act. 
Describing the forthcoming elections as a class war between the YSRCP-led poor people and TDP-led feudalistic forces, he said, Chandrababu Naidu never thought of the welfare of the poor despite ruling the State for 14 years while he blazed the trail and implemented slew of welfare scheme like Amma Vodi, Vidya Deevena, Vidya Kanuka, YSR Cheyutha, Aasara, Rythu Bharosa and Kapu Nestham. 
The medical and health sector was modernised with YSR Aarogyasri limit being increased to Rs. 25 lakhs and preventive health care being taken to the doorstep of people by family doctors, he said, adding that schemes like YSR Cheyuta, Aasara, Rythu Bharosa and Sunna Vaddi have resulted in the empowerment of women and farmers in the last five years.
Government has disbursed Rs. 2.70 lakh crore transparently through DBT welfare schemes with monthly social pensions being delivered by volunteers at the doorstep and rendering social justice to the weaker sections in an unprecedented manner 
Stating that he had clicked buttons 130 times for the welfare of the people, he asked them to press two buttons for the YSRCP in the ensuing elections, one for Assembly and the other for Lok Sabha and give it a clean sweep victory of 175 assembly and 25 Lok Sabha seats.
